When I think of La Palma, I think of Christmas, family, and happy times. There isn’t a year that goes by that my family, along with half the Mission district, doesn’t grab a huge order of tamales from La Palma during the holidays. This place has been around for decades, and for good reason: It’s half Mexican food market, half taquería and 100% the ish. They may be famous for their tamales, but don’t miss the traditional Mexican pozole soup they make on weekends. It’s insanely delicious!
